Efren Guitron, from Cuautla, Jalisco, brought his passion for Mexican cuisine to the U.S. in 1970. After learning family recipes in Seattle, he opened the first El Tapatio in Milwaukie, Oregon in 1980. Starting as a one-man show, Efren’s dedication quickly attracted loyal customers, and the restaurant grew. Today, El Tapatio has 16 locations in Portland and restaurants in Boise as El Rancho Viejo. Still family-run, they serve fresh, authentic Mexican dishes like tacos, enchiladas, and Molcajete, with healthier options using vegetable oils and sea salt.
